def create_bar_chart(df, view_type):
"""Create interactive bar chart based on view type"""
if view_type == "Total Score":
fig = go.Figure(data=[
go.Bar(
x=df['Model'],
y=df['Total Score'],
marker_color=px.colors.sequential.Purples_r,
text=df['Total Score'].round(1),
textposition='outside',
)
])
fig.update_layout(
title="Model Performance - Total Score",
xaxis_title="Model",
yaxis_title="Score",
yaxis_range=[0, 100],
height=500,
)
elif view_type == "Per Embodiment":
embodiment_cols = [col for col in df.columns if col.startswith('Embodiment-')]
fig = go.Figure()
for col in embodiment_cols:
fig.add_trace(go.Bar(
name=col.replace('Embodiment-', ''),
x=df['Model'],
y=df[col],
text=df[col].round(1),
textposition='outside',
))
fig.update_layout(
title="Model Performance - Per Embodiment",
xaxis_title="Model",
yaxis_title="Score",
yaxis_range=[0, 100],
barmode='group',
height=500,
)
else: # Per Category
category_cols = [col for col in df.columns if col.startswith('Category-')]
fig = go.Figure()
for col in category_cols:
fig.add_trace(go.Bar(
name=col.replace('Category-', ''),
x=df['Model'],
y=df[col],
text=df[col].round(1),
textposition='outside',
))
fig.update_layout(
title="Model Performance - Per Category",
xaxis_title="Model",
yaxis_title="Score",
yaxis_range=[0, 100],
barmode='group',
height=500,
)
# Common styling
fig.update_layout(
plot_bgcolor='rgba(0,0,0,0)',
paper_bgcolor='rgba(0,0,0,0)',
font=dict(size=12),
showlegend=(view_type != "Total Score"),
margin=dict(t=80, b=60, l=60, r=60),
)
fig.update_xaxes(showgrid=False)
fig.update_yaxes(showgrid=True, gridcolor='lightgray', gridwidth=0.5)
return fig
